Abstract

The present invention provides methods of identifying an incidence of ischemia in mammalian tissue, particularly mammalian heart tissue. Further, a method of reducing apoptosis in mammalian tissue, preferably heart tissue, is provided. These methods involve measuring and comparing the gene expression levels of both apoptosis-specific eIF-5A and proliferating eIF-5A and correlating an incidence of ischemia when the expression level of apoptosis-specific eIF-5a is higher than proliferating eIF-5A. In the method of reducing apoptosis in mammalian tissue, there is provided an agent that inhibits expression of apoptosis-specific eIF-5A. Preferred agents are antisense oligonucleotides to human apoptosis-specific eIF-5A.
